Yes, it’s official. Starting in September 2007, I will be an associate professor in the Department of Chemistry at the University of Pittsburgh.

The last few months have been extremely busy with travel and interviews. No, I didn’t fall off the map or decide to give up this website. In fact, the website is due for an overhaul.

    Egon,

    Thanks, this is both teaching and research. (That’s the typical combination for science here in the US.) My group webpage will hopefully be up soon, but we will focus on materials chemistry.

    As for Open Babel, Blue Obelisk, and Open Data, Open Standards, Open Source (all your abbreviations!) … well, I’ve mostly done these as “side projects.” I certainly see them as important tools in getting my research accomplished and a great benefit to the community at large. If anything, I think I’ll be able to funnel more attention and people towards these directions. I’m also hoping to gain at least some grant money towards improving software tools like these.

    Time will tell!
